Formatear minutos en HH:MM:SS desde PL/SQL

Sunday, February 26, 2012 18:15
Posted in category Oracle

Imaginemos que queremos mostrar el número de minutos que ha durado una llamada en el formato HH:MM:SS, para ello nada más sencillo que realizar la siguiente query:

SELECT to_char(trunc(sysdate)+N/24/60/60,'HH24:MI:SS') FROM dual;

Donde N es el número de minutos que queremos formatear.

El resultado de una llamada que durase 156 minutos sería el siguiente:

>>SELECT to_char(trunc(sysdate)+156/24/60/60,'HH24:MI:SS') FROM dual;
00:02:36
You can leave a response, or trackback from your own site.

Leave a Reply